Transaction ff6a79eadb827ddb44e53d62861baa553b76607f4054cb778dfbfeb382325fa5
1 Input
1 Output
-
ff6a79eadb827ddb44e53d62861baa553b76607f4054cb778dfbfeb382325fa5:0
- value
- 268656
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 809f64fc11c930535940484478f1a8f5324b9d22 OP_EQUAL
- address
- 3DR7N27mC354Jahu68mH33Z1k3w356ybC6